FH Townsend cartoons from Punch magazine
Lunch Hour Confidences. "Such nice young man took me out to dinner last night — such a well mannered man. D'you know, when the coffee come and 'e'd poured it in 'is saucer, instead of blowing on it like a common person, 'e fanned it with 'is 'at!"
